N2 - A DC/DC Modular-Multilevel Converter (MMC) is proposed in this paper, in which two modular multilevel converters are linked by a LCL tank. With the proposed converter, the high power medium frequency transformer can be eliminated to simplify the structure, quasi zero-current-switching operation of both MMCs can be achieved to alleviate the switching loss, the voltage stress of internal LCL tank can be controlled and the destructive voltage derivation applying on LCL tank can be avoided. The operations, modulations and parameter design are given in this paper. A simulation model in Matlab/Simulink and a low power prototype are built to validate the proposed topology.
